Analysis of growth and development rules and growth curve fitting of Litopenaeus vannamei

Abstract

We measured the body weight and body length of Litopenaeus vannamei at different developmental stages by three kinds of nonlinear models( Logistic,Gompertz and Von Bertalanffy),and used the power function model to describe the relationship between body weight and body length. The results indicate that the three kinds of nonlinear models could fit the growth curves well. Gompertz model fit the growth curve of body weight best,and the fitting degree,inflection point of time and inflection point of body weight were0. 855,169 d and 16. 81 g,respectively. Logistic model fit the growth curve of body length best,and the fitting degree,inflection point of time and inflection point of body length were 0. 917,95 d and 74. 44 mm,respectively. Power function model could fit the relationship between body weight and body length well,and the fitting degree was 0. 992. We also calculated the absolute growth rate of body weight and body length,as well as analyzed growth and development rules of L. vannamei. The results provide references for selected breeding of L. vannamei.
